Speen is a village in the Chiltern Hills, an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ty, situated in the civil parish of Lacey Green, in Buckinghamshire, England. Places to eat in the region include Hampden Arms, Pink & Lily, La Petite Auberge, and The Wheel.
The center of Speen ( which is at is longitude -0°46'45.883 and latitude 51°41'33.514 ) is located 5 miles away from High Wycombe, 7 miles away from Winchmore Hill, 7 miles away from Loudwater and 8 miles away from Amersham.
